输入输出和中断课件_第1页
输入输出和中断课件_第2页
输入输出和中断课件_第3页
输入输出和中断课件_第4页
输入输出和中断课件_第5页
已阅读5页,还剩171页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

第6章输入输出与中断6.1输入/输出接口概述6.2CPU与外设之间的数据传送方式63中断技术64中断控制器8259A第6章输入输出与中断161输入/输出接口概述在CPU与外部设备进行信息交换时至少有两方面的困难nCPU和外设的速度差异非常大;aCPU不能和外设直接通过引脚连接CPU和外设之间必须要设置输入/输出接口(I/O接口)作为CPU与外设进行信息交换的桥梁6.1.1输入/输出接口的功能6.1.2CPU与输入/输出接口之间的信息6.1.3输入/输出端口的编址方式61输入/输出接口概述2611输入输出接口的功能(1)I/O地址译码与设备选择〉所有外设都通过IO接口挂接在系统总线上,在同一时刻,总线只允许一个外设与CPU进行数据传送(2)信息的输入/输出通过ⅣO接口,CPU可以从外部设备输入各种信息,也可将处理结果输出到外设:CPU可以通过向ⅣO接口写入命令字来控制ⅣO接口的工作,还可以随时监测与管理ⅣO接口和外设的工作状态I/O接口还可以通过接口向CPU发出中断请求611输入输出接口的功能361.1输入输出接口的功能(续)(3)命令、数据和状态的缓冲与锁存因为CPU与外设之间的时序和速度差异很大,为了能够确保计算机和外设之间可靠地进行信息传送要求接口电路应具有信息缓冲能力。≯接口不仅应缓存CPU送给外设的信息,也要缓存外设送给CPU的信息。以实现CPU与外设之间信息交换的同步(4)信息转换I/O接口还要实现信息格式变换、电平转换、码制转换、传送管理以及联络控制等功能61.1输入输出接口的功能(续)461.2CPU与输入/输出接口之间的信息1数据信息数字量:以二进制形式表示的数据信息〉模拟量:当计算杋处理现场连续变化的非电量的物理量时,需通过传感器把这些非电量的物理量转化为连续变化的模拟电才能输入计算机模拟量再经过AD转换器转换为较字量,压或电流玩药匙和掉可用2个撵奕鳌位进数我和。闭、电2状态信息表示外设当前所处的状态。输入时,输入设备是否准备好(READY);输出时,输出设备是否处于忙(BUSY)等3控制信息由CPU发出、用于控制IO接口的工作方式以及外设的启动和停止等信息61.2CPU与输入/输出接口之间的信息5输入输出和中断课件6输入输出和中断课件7输入输出和中断课件8输入输出和中断课件9输入输出和中断课件10输入输出和中断课件11输入输出和中断课件12输入输出和中断课件13输入输出和中断课件14输入输出和中断课件15输入输出和中断课件16输入输出和中断课件17输入输出和中断课件18输入输出和中断课件19输入输出和中断课件20输入输出和中断课件21输入输出和中断课件22输入输出和中断课件23输入输出和中断课件24输入输出和中断课件25输入输出和中断课件26输入输出和中断课件27输入输出和中断课件28输入输出和中断课件29输入输出和中断课件30输入输出和中断课件31输入输出和中断课件32输入输出和中断课件33输入输出和中断课件34输入输出和中断课件35输入输出和中断课件36输入输出和中断课件37输入输出和中断课件38输入输出和中断课件39输入输出和中断课件40输入输出和中断课件41输入输出和中断课件42输入输出和中断课件43输入输出和中断课件44输入输出和中断课件45输入输出和中断课件46输入输出和中断课件47输入输出和中断课件48输入输出和中断课件49输入输出和中断课件50输入输出和中断课件51输入输出和中断课件52输入输出和中断课件53输入输出和中断课件54输入输出和中断课件55输入输出和中断课件56输入输出和中断课件57输入输出和中断课件58输入输出和中断课件59输入输出和中断课件60输入输出和中断课件61输入输出和中断课件62输入输出和中断课件63输入输出和中断课件64输入输出和中断课件65输入输出和中断课件66输入输出和中断课件67输入输出和中断课件68输入输出和中断课件69输入输出和中断课件70输入输出和中断课件71输入输出和中断课件72输入输出和中断课件73输入输出和中断课件74输入输出和中断课件75输入输出和中断课件76输入输出和中断课件77输入输出和中断课件78输入输出和中断课件79输入输出和中断课件80输入输出和中断课件81输入输出和中断课件82输入输出和中断课件83输入输出和中断课件84输入输出和中断课件85输入输出和中断课件86输入输出和中断课件87输入输出和中断课件88第6章输入输出与中断6.1输入/输出接口概述6.2CPU与外设之间的数据传送方式63中断技术64中断控制器8259A第6章输入输出与中断8961输入/输出接口概述在CPU与外部设备进行信息交换时至少有两方面的困难nCPU和外设的速度差异非常大;aCPU不能和外设直接通过引脚连接CPU和外设之间必须要设置输入/输出接口(I/O接口)作为CPU与外设进行信息交换的桥梁6.1.1输入/输出接口的功能6.1.2CPU与输入/输出接口之间的信息6.1.3输入/输出端口的编址方式61输入/输出接口概述90611输入输出接口的功能(1)I/O地址译码与设备选择〉所有外设都通过IO接口挂接在系统总线上,在同一时刻,总线只允许一个外设与CPU进行数据传送(2)信息的输入/输出通过ⅣO接口,CPU可以从外部设备输入各种信息,也可将处理结果输出到外设:CPU可以通过向ⅣO接口写入命令字来控制ⅣO接口的工作,还可以随时监测与管理ⅣO接口和外设的工作状态I/O接口还可以通过接口向CPU发出中断请求611输入输出接口的功能9161.1输入输出接口的功能(续)(3)命令、数据和状态的缓冲与锁存因为CPU与外设之间的时序和速度差异很大,为了能够确保计算机和外设之间可靠地进行信息传送要求接口电路应具有信息缓冲能力。≯接口不仅应缓存CPU送给外设的信息,也要缓存外设送给CPU的信息。以实现CPU与外设之间信息交换的同步(4)信息转换I/O接口还要实现信息格式变换、电平转换、码制转换、传送管理以及联络控制等功能61.1输入输出接口的功能(续)9261.2CPU与输入/输出接口之间的信息1数据信息数字量:以二进制形式表示的数据信息〉模拟量:当计算杋处理现场连续变化的非电量的物理量时,需通过传感器把这些非电量的物理量转化为连续变化的模拟电才能输入计算机模拟量再经过AD转换器转换为较字量,压或电流玩药匙和掉可用2个撵奕鳌位进数我和。闭、电2状态信息表示外设当前所处的状态。输入时,输入设备是否准备好(READY);输出时,输出设备是否处于忙(BUSY)等3控制信息由CPU发出、用于控制IO接口的工作方式以及外设的启动和停止等信息61.2CPU与输入/输出接口之间的信息93输入输出和中断课件94输入输出和中断课件95输入输出和中断课件96输入输出和中断课件97输入输出和中断课件98输入输出和中断课件99输入输出和中断课件100输入输出和中断课件101输入输出和中断课件102输入输出和中断课件103输入输出和中断课件104输入输出和中断课件105输入输出和中断课件106输入输出和中断课件107输入输出和中断课件108输入输出和中断课件109输入输出和中断课件110输入输出和中断课件111输入输出和中断课件112输入输出和中断课件113输入输出和中断课件114输入输出和中断课件115输入输出和中断课件116输入输出和中断课件117输入输出和中断课件118输入输出和中断课件119输入输出和中断课件120输入输出和中断课件121输入输出和中断课件122输入输出和中断课件123输入输出和中断课件124输入输出和中断课件125输入输出和中断课件126输入输出和中断课件127输入输出和中断课件128输入输出和中断课件129输入输出和中断课件130输入输出和中断课件131输入输出和中断课件132输入输出和中断课件133输入输出和中断课件134输入输出和中断课件135输入输出和中断课件136输入输出和中断课件137输入输出和中断课件138输入输出和中断课件139输入输出和中断课件140输入输出和中断课件141输入输出和中断课件142输入输出和中断课件143输入输出和中断课件144输入输出和中断课件145输入输出和中断课件146输入输出和中断课件147输入输出和中断课件148输入输出和中断课件149输入输出和中断课件150输入输出和中断课件151输入输出和中断课件152输入输出和中断课件153输入输出和中断课件154输入输出和中断课件155输入输出和中断课件156输入输出和中断课件157输入输出和中断课件158输入输出和中断课件159输入输出和中断课件160输入输出和中断课件161

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论